The Presidential Elections Committee (PEC) has issued certificates of eligibility (COE) to three presidential hopefuls today (August 18).

Out of the six people who have submitted their applications for the COE, former GIC chief investment officer Ng Kok Song, former senior minister Tharman Shanmugaratnam and former chief executive of NTUC Income Tan Kin Lian are now eligible to run for Singapore’s upcoming election.

Harvey Norman Ossia founder George Goh, however, was unsuccessful in obtaining the COE, though ELD did not disclose the reasons for the rejection.
